The Homa Hotel Tehran is an established luxury property with a history dating to 1973, comprehensively renovated in 2018 to restore it to a contemporary four-star standard. Located at 51 Valiasr Avenue near Vanak Square in the Vanak neighborhood of central-northern Tehran, the hotel occupies one of the city's most desirable addresses. Valiasr — Iran's longest avenue, stretching from the southern foothills to the northern reaches of the Alborz Mountains — is lined with plane trees that create a distinctive shaded urban corridor through the capital.

The hotel's 17 floors contain 177 guest rooms and suites distributed across several category levels, each fitted with modern furnishings, flat-screen televisions, high-speed Wi-Fi, minibars, and private bathrooms. The renovation brought updated decor, improved bathroom fittings, and modernized public spaces while preserving the hotel's established character. The Vanak area is one of Tehran's more upscale and residential neighborhoods, providing a quieter alternative to the congested downtown district while remaining exceptionally well-connected.

Vanak Square, a key interchange point on the Tehran Metro where Lines 1 and 7 meet, is within walking distance, offering direct metro access to both northern destinations (Tajrish, Shemiran) and southern Tehran, reducing dependence on taxis during congested peak hours. The surrounding Valiasr Avenue stretch hosts a dense concentration of upscale restaurants, cafes, and pastry shops that are among the most fashionable in Tehran, particularly vibrant in the evenings.

Dining at the Homa Hotel includes a main restaurant serving Persian and international dishes for all meals, a ground-floor café for lighter fare and coffee throughout the day, and room service for in-room dining. The hotel's breakfast buffet is well-regarded and forms part of most rate packages. Business facilities include a meeting center with supporting services, making the Homa Hotel a practical base for corporate travelers visiting Tehran.

The fitness center is equipped for cardiovascular and strength training. Valet parking is available for guests arriving by private vehicle. Concierge services can arrange airport transfers, city tours, and local logistics. Nearby cultural destinations include the Sa'd Abad Palace complex (approximately 8 kilometers north), Mellat Park, and the Niavaran Palace — all accessible by taxi in under 20 minutes.

Tips for visiting

  • Vanak Square Metro station is a 5–10 minute walk and connects to Line 1 for direct travel to Tajrish and Line 7 for wider city access — far more reliable than taxis during Tehran's peak-hour traffic.
  • Sa'd Abad Palace complex (multiple museums within a palace compound) requires half a day to explore fully and is best reached by taxi (15 minutes) or the Snapp ride-sharing app.
  • Valiasr Avenue between Vanak and Tajrish is excellent for evening walks and dining, with numerous upscale cafes and restaurants open until midnight.
  • The hotel is particularly well-suited to business travelers visiting Tehran's government ministries and corporate offices concentrated in the northern districts.
  • Book dinner reservations at top Valiasr Avenue restaurants through the hotel concierge — popular spots fill quickly on weekends and during Iranian public holidays.

Frequently asked questions

Is the Homa Hotel Tehran convenient for the airport?

The hotel is approximately 15 kilometers from Mehrabad International Airport (domestic and some regional flights), reachable in 20–30 minutes by taxi. Imam Khomeini International Airport (international flights) is roughly 55 kilometers south of the Vanak area and takes 50–70 minutes by taxi depending on traffic and time of day.

What is the Vanak neighborhood like for visitors?

Vanak and the surrounding stretch of Valiasr Avenue represent one of Tehran's most pleasant urban environments — relatively clean, tree-lined, with good restaurants and cafes. The area is considered safe and walkable by Tehran standards, popular with both expatriates and upper-middle-class Tehran residents.
